A .rar is like a .zip file. It is a file archived with other files in it. So, you use WinRAR to uncompress what is contained inside the .rar file, typically multiple files. You don't "play" .rar files. If it is a rar file of a video, you play the video file that is contained in that rar file. Pretty self explanatory, but I suppose some people get stuck, :).
